No traffic touring cycling routes around Fensterbach are situated in the Upper Palatinate Jura region of Bavaria, Germany. The landscape features picturesque rolling hills, dense forests, and river valleys, including the Regental river. Many former railway lines have been converted into cycle paths, providing routes with gentle inclines through varied terrain. This infrastructure supports extensive cycling opportunities for exploring the natural and historical attractions of the area.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many no-traffic touring cycling routes are available in Fensterbach?

Fensterbach offers a wide selection of no-traffic touring cycling routes, with over 50 options to explore. These routes cater to various skill levels, including 19 easy, 22 moderate, and 12 difficult tours, ensuring there's something for every cyclist.

What kind of terrain can I expect on the no-traffic cycling routes around Fensterbach?

The no-traffic cycling routes in Fensterbach traverse a diverse landscape of picturesque rolling hills, dense forests, and charming river valleys. Many routes utilize former railway lines, offering leisurely rides with gentle inclines, making for a comfortable touring experience through beautiful natural scenery.

Are there any circular no-traffic touring routes in Fensterbach?

Yes, Fensterbach offers several excellent circular no-traffic touring routes. For example, the moderate-difficulty tour Teufelsweiher – Teufelsweiher Picnic Area loop from Freihöls provides a scenic 28 km ride. Another great option is the Köhlerplatz Ebermannsdorf – Europa-Park Bridge loop from Freihöls, a moderate 51 km route.

What are the best seasons for no-traffic touring cycling in Fensterbach?

The best seasons for no-traffic touring cycling in Fensterbach are generally spring, summer, and autumn. During these months, the weather is most favorable for enjoying the region's diverse landscapes, from lush forests to river valleys. Summer also offers opportunities for swimming in nearby Lake Murner or the Rain River.

Are there any family-friendly no-traffic cycling routes in Fensterbach?

Yes, many of the routes, especially those on converted railway lines, are suitable for families due to their gentle inclines and traffic-free nature. The path around Lake Murner is particularly family-friendly, featuring information boards and a barefoot path, offering an enjoyable experience for all ages.

Can I bring my dog on the no-traffic touring cycling routes?

Many of the natural paths and former railway lines are suitable for cycling with dogs, provided they are well-behaved and kept on a leash where necessary. Always ensure your dog is comfortable with the distance and terrain, and carry enough water for both of you.

What interesting sights or landmarks can I see along the no-traffic touring cycling routes?

Fensterbach's routes offer a blend of natural beauty and cultural points of interest. You can cycle past the scenic Lake Murner, explore the Stone Age rock shelter at the Steinbergwand, or discover the Historical Rock Cellars of Schwandorf. The region also features impressive architectural sights like Guteneck Castle and the ruins of Stockenfels Castle, often visible from the routes.

Are there places to eat or drink along the no-traffic cycling routes?

Yes, you'll find various opportunities for refreshments. The region has charming villages and towns with cafes and pubs. For instance, the Beer garden "Old Station" Theuern is a notable spot, offering a pleasant break along some routes.

What do other touring cyclists enjoy most about cycling in Fensterbach?

The komoot community highly rates the no-traffic touring cycling routes in Fensterbach, with an average score of 4.56 out of 5 stars from nearly 300 ratings. Cyclists often praise the quiet, well-maintained paths, the diverse and scenic landscapes, and the opportunity to explore both natural beauty and historical sites without vehicle traffic.

Is public transport accessible near the no-traffic cycling routes in Fensterbach?

While specific public transport connections directly to every trailhead may vary, the region is generally well-connected within Bavaria. Cyclists can often use regional trains to reach towns near Fensterbach, from where many routes are accessible. It's advisable to check local public transport schedules for bike carriage options.

Where can I find parking for the no-traffic touring cycling routes?

Parking is typically available in the towns and villages that serve as starting points for these routes. Many trailheads, especially those on converted railway lines or near popular attractions like Lake Murner, offer designated parking areas for visitors. Look for public parking facilities in Freihöls or other nearby communities.

Are there any longer, more challenging no-traffic touring routes in the area?

For those seeking a longer and more challenging ride, the Naab Riverside Path – View of Nabburg loop from Freihöls is a difficult-grade route spanning over 125 km with significant elevation changes. This route offers an extensive exploration of the region's landscapes.
